CSS與JavaScript結合獲取屏幕大小的方法
在現(xiàn)代網(wǎng)頁設計中,了解屏幕大小對于提供優(yōu)質的用戶體驗***關重要,雖然CSS主要用于樣式設計,但結合JavaScript,我們可以輕松獲取屏幕的大小,下面將介紹一種有效的方法。
一、了解屏幕大小的重要性
隨著各種設備和屏幕尺寸的多樣化,了解用戶的屏幕大小已成為網(wǎng)頁設計的關鍵因素,適當?shù)牟季趾统叽缯{(diào)整可以確保內(nèi)容在不同設備上都能良好地展示。
二、使用JavaScript獲取屏幕大小
在JavaScript中,我們可以使用window
對象的屬性來獲取屏幕的大小。screen.width
和screen.height
可以分別獲取屏幕的寬度和高度,這些屬性值以像素為單位,能夠準確反映屏幕的尺寸。
三、結合CSS進行樣式調(diào)整
雖然CSS本身不能直接獲取屏幕大小,但我們可以利用CSS的響應式設計特性,結合JavaScript獲取到的屏幕大小信息,動態(tài)調(diào)整頁面的樣式,根據(jù)屏幕大小調(diào)整布局、字體大小或圖片尺寸等。
四、優(yōu)化用戶體驗
獲取屏幕大小后,我們可以根據(jù)這些信息優(yōu)化頁面設計,對于較小的屏幕,我們可以采用更緊湊的布局或提供滾動條,確保用戶能夠輕松瀏覽內(nèi)容,對于大屏幕,我們可以展示更多的內(nèi)容或提供更豐富的交互體驗。
五、注意事項
在實際應用中,我們還需要考慮到用戶的隱私和權限問題,某些情況下,瀏覽器可能會限制或阻止獲取屏幕大小的權限,在設計時,我們需要考慮到這些潛在的問題,確保用戶體驗不受影響。
通過結合CSS和JavaScript,我們可以有效地獲取屏幕大小并據(jù)此優(yōu)化網(wǎng)頁設計,這不僅有助于提高用戶體驗,還能確保內(nèi)容在不同設備上都能得到良好的展示,在設計過程中,我們還需要考慮到用戶的隱私和權限問題,以確保設計的可行性和實用性。